MATH 250 — Analytic Geometry/Calculus I

5 credits · 5 hours

Analytic Geometry and Calculus I is the first of a three- semester sequence giving an integrated treatment of analytic geometry, and differential and integral calculus. The first semester includes (but is not limited to) conic sections, limits of functions, the theory of limits, continuity, the definition of derivative, rate of change, techniques of differentiation, derivatives of polynomial, rational, and trigonometric functions, higher order derivatives, implicit differentiation, the differential, applications of differentiation, Newton's method, Rolle's Theorem and mean value theorem, anti-derivatives, the definite integral, and the Fundamental Theorem of Calculus. IAI Codes: M1 900-1 and MTH 901. Typical offering schedule: fall, spring
